Abstract:
An investigation was made of the kinetics of formation of atomic iodine after ultraviolet photolysis of a mixture of molecular iodine and ozone diluted with various gases. It was found that the iodine dissociation process in this mixture is governed by the reactions of the oxygen atoms. Dissipation of the singlet oxygen energy was observed. A mechanism was proposed to explain this effect by quenching of singlet oxygen and of excited iodine atoms by iodine oxides formed in the mixture after photolysis.
